The vessel Ocean Surveyor, belonging to the Geological Survey of Sweden (SGU), was heading north when it ran aground off Möja in the Stockholm archipelago at 1 a.m. Sunday. No one was injured in the grounding.
The Coast Guard is on site and investigating the ship, which is still aground, but it is still unclear what caused the accident.
Environmental rescue resources are on the way in case there is an oil leak, says Mattias Lindholm, Coast Guard press spokesperson, to DN.
According to routine, the accident will be investigated by the Swedish Accident Investigation Board.
